Output 8456b95c1fafb0e0b05d4a5189be1e1c8c873d9e9ef6a8b0c0f71ac49f393113:19

value
328562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e30b47eaf6e2a758088affdec9e512570655297 OP_EQUAL
address
38pSybN5EdPGvEb2Nw6evMfmQ3Dzp4pNcA
transaction
8456b95c1fafb0e0b05d4a5189be1e1c8c873d9e9ef6a8b0c0f71ac49f393113